Output 911b20bbef4039096c7389f29d504f41a7c63fa2433f7510151327d018934912:17

value
149304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d2107be486d984542cf82696f2b860582df98d1 OP_EQUAL
address
37GEiE8dEWTrthoVhz4UpbRbSDEwB7vNTC
transaction
911b20bbef4039096c7389f29d504f41a7c63fa2433f7510151327d018934912
confirmations
294642
spent
true